    To speculate on the Italian moves in the sample round one:

    Italy can reinforce Venice with enough units to achieve parity with Austria 8 inf & 4 art each. Is it worth attacking with these odds? Not really, let Austria throw its infantry against your machine-guns next round.

    So, to divert Austria away from the northern front:

    Your transport picks up the Libyan garrison and dumps it into Albania, where it is joined by 4 reluctant local conscripts. Austria has landed itself with war on three fronts, and now bitterly regrets that cretinous and unnecessary attack on Serbia.

    The Rome garrison moves up into Tuscany ready to reinforce Venice again next turn.

    The Somalian infantry moves into BEA, since it cannot march though Ethiopia.

    You place 2 inf and 2 art in Rome.

    This would be the standard move given the circumstances.

    Alternatives?

    Attacking the Austrian fleet is too risky, even if you build a sub or 2 Austria will probably counter-build.

    Because of this, its a slow process to move new units up to the Venice front; it may even be worth considering abandoning Venice for this reason. Better to hold a line you can reinforce immediately (Piedmont-Tuscany).

    Albania becomes more attractive as you can ship units there from anywhere in Italy bar Venice.

    A surprise for the Austrians would be a transport build, allowing you to send 4 units to Albania a turn, or even switch the Albanian army to defend the Piedmont-Tuscany line.

    For me the bottom line is that, without rail movement, the critical 2 turns it takes to move new units to Venice means that this tt is best held with minimum force while you build up strong defences in P & T.

    Italy could easily rail an entire army the length of the county in a week.

    Albania may become a key tt in the game, as Italy, France and Britain can reinforce it in a single turn, while it’s still two moves away from Vienna and Constantinople.

    From there, the western Allies can expand into Serbia and Romania, linking up with the Russians to create a Balkan wedge between Turkey and Austria.

    In essence it can play the part Greece fulfilled in the real war, but without the cost of invading it.

    It may well pay Austria to invade it t1 and leave Romania for later; if only they didn’t have to make that silly attack on Serbia…

    Britain can funnel the India troops there in two turns, after the considerable middle eastern army is used.

    Perhaps it would be better to have the B & F fleets sack themselves destroying the Austrian navy.

    The point is, the initiative of movement is very much with the Allies via sea power. Since overland movement is slower, the Allies should be able to use this to their advantage in a way that they could not in the real war due to the internal (rail) lines of the Central Powers.

    If the Allies work together they could have Austria begging for German help to defend Vienna before the Germans get close to taking Paris.
